I've tried BetaList, and I was quite surprised in a good way. To be honest, I didn't except anything from it.
Cons: you submit your startup but if you don't pay, you have no idea when it'll be featured.
Pro: it's free, super easy to submit, and it brings a few signups. Actually, we even found new international partners thanks to it!

My experience with some of the above:
Beta Page: Easy to get listed. Not a lot of traffic.
Betalist: It used to have enormous traffic earlier. But recently we listed on our of product and did not get so much traffic. However, the quality of traffic is good.
Hacker News: You can post a "Show HN" or "Ask HN" asking for feedback on your Product or landing page. Don't expect traffic or conversions. But you can get great feedback.
